Once the calibration grid has been put into the platform the first thing. Once you have successfully scanned an object what you have is called a point cloud. This point cloud is not something you can just load up and 3D print. As the name suggests it is simply a cloud of scanned point and not a printable closed 3D mesh. I am sure there are lots of ways and tools to turn the point cloud into a 3D closed printable mesh but my tool of choice is Meshlab which is free, open source and truly excellent :.

I would not admit to using or fully understanding every aspect of Meshlab and it can be quite daunting when you first start using it. I use the bits I need and try and understand as much as possible. So I thought I would include a step at the end of this instructable showing how I use MeshLab to convert the point cloud obtained from the scanner into a solid printable mesh and also transfer colour texture information from the scanned point cloud onto the mesh.

Transferring the colour maybe not be that useful if you are going to 3D print the scanned object but you might want to use the scan for some other purpose where colour from the original point cloud scan would be nice to have.

Hi there, Yes the motor has to run in the correct direction - clockwise I think. Silly question but have you gone to the software preferences and reversed the motor as the error message suggests?

The other option is that you can reverse any two of the motor wires and the direction will reverse. Has anyone gotten the software to actually run?
